Ms. Young has over 20 years of progressive research and clinical experience in best care practices for the elderly and their health, happiness, and inclusion in society. Following graduate school, she developed the African Americans in Gerontology (AAIG) network, a national non-profit organization providing guidance and professional development opportunities to African American professionals and students in the field of Gerontology. Ms. Young serves on the Board of the Colorado Office of Public Guardianship, which provides guardianship services for indigent and incapacitated adults when other guardianship possibilities are exhausted. In January 2024, she will start her Clinical Pastoral Education (CPE) residency in hospice chaplaincy.
